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17 5012576 39869397360
7761882 4907824064
7761882 4907824064
3486625536 0170341 68546 576
All about undefined
Interested in learning more?
7761882 4907824064
3486625536 0170341 68546 576
See more
126 09341
647 8107735 0627502581 40772601
See more
282 6990611381
00 18287 7239163881
See more